Study Notes on Closure properties of Languages

By Mukesh Kumar|Updated : December 1st, 2021

Closure properties on regular languages are defined as certain operations on regular language which are guaranteed to produce regular language. Closure refers to some operation on a language, resulting in a new language that is of the same “type” as originally operated on i.e., regular.

The table below shows the closure properties of all the formal languages. 


Note :Union , Intersection or difference with regular doesn't change the language. i.e.

Let (AnyLANG) below represents any of the language among DCFl , CFl , CSL , RE or REC

Regular ∩ AnyLANG = AnyLANG

Regular ∪ AnyLANG = AnyLANG

Regular - AnyLANG = AnyLANG 

